VPS用的CDN是什么?VPS服务器配置CDN加速教程

VPS搭配CDN的核心优势在于利用CDN的边缘节点加速静态资源并隐藏源站IP,从而显著提升访问速度并增强安全性,但需注意动态请求的回源延迟及配置成本。

在2026年的互联网基础设施环境中,单纯依靠一台位于海外的VPS已经难以满足全球用户对于极速访问的需求,许多站长和开发者在初期搭建服务时,往往忽略了网络链路优化的重要性,直到遭遇高延迟或频繁掉线才意识到问题的严重性,将VPS与CDN结合使用,并非简单的技术叠加,而是一种针对特定业务场景的架构优化策略,这种组合能够有效地解决源站带宽瓶颈、缓解DDoS攻击压力,并改善不同地域用户的访问体验,这并不意味着所有VPS都适合接入CDN,盲目配置反而可能导致性能下降或费用激增,理解其中的技术逻辑与适用边界,是做出正确决策的前提。

如何给自己的网站套一个CDN起到加速以及防御的效果
加载中
如何给自己的网站套一个CDN起到加速以及防御的效果

VPS接入CDN的技术逻辑与核心价值

分发网络)的工作原理是将源站的内容缓存到分布在全球各地的边缘节点上,当用户发起请求时,CDN会根据智能调度算法,将请求引导至距离用户最近、网络状况最好的节点,对于VPS用户而言,这种架构带来了两个最直观的改变:访问速度的提升和源站压力的减轻。

加速机制与节点调度

业内专家指出,CDN的加速效果主要取决于边缘节点与源站之间的回源链路质量以及节点本身的缓存命中率,当用户访问一个网站时,如果请求的资源(如图片、CSS、JS文件)在边缘节点中已有缓存,CDN会直接返回这些数据,无需经过漫长的跨国链路回到VPS,这种机制极大地减少了网络跳数和传输时间。

加速过程包含以下几个关键步骤:

  • DNS解析优化:CDN厂商提供的DNS服务会将域名解析指向离用户最近的边缘节点IP,而非VPS的真实IP。
  • 边缘缓存命中:用户请求到达边缘节点后,系统首先检查本地缓存,若存在且未过期,直接返回200状态码。
  • 智能回源:若缓存未命中或已过期,边缘节点才会向VPS发起回源请求,CDN通常会使用高速专线或优化过的BGP链路连接源站,比公网直连更稳定。
  • VPS用的CDN是什么?VPS服务器配置CDN加速教程

安全防护与隐藏源站

除了加速,安全性是许多用户选择VPS CDN组合的另一大原因,VPS通常暴露在公网环境中,直接面对互联网的恶意扫描和攻击,接入CDN后,外部流量首先经过CDN节点清洗,攻击者的真实IP被隐藏,VPS只接收来自CDN节点的合法回源请求。

这种架构提供了多层防护:

  1. IP隐藏:VPS的原始IP地址不再对外公开,攻击者无法直接定位源站进行针对性打击。
  2. 流量清洗:CDN节点具备强大的带宽冗余能力,能够吸收大规模的DDoS攻击流量,防止源站带宽被打满导致服务中断。
  3. WAF防护:大多数主流CDN提供商都内置了Web应用防火墙(WAF),可以拦截SQL注入、XSS跨站脚本等常见Web攻击。

不同场景下的VPS CDN选型策略

并非所有业务场景都适合使用CDN,对于静态资源为主的博客、文档站或图片展示平台,CDN是必备组件,但对于高交互性的动态应用,如在线游戏服务器、实时音视频通话或高频交易接口,CDN的引入可能会带来负面影响。

静态资源与动态内容的权衡

静态资源(如HTML、图片、视频片段)非常适合缓存,CDN能发挥最大效能,动态内容(如用户登录状态、实时数据查询、API接口响应)通常无法缓存,每次请求都需要回源至VPS处理,在这种情况下,CDN不仅无法加速,反而增加了一层网络跳转,导致延迟增加。

在规划架构时,建议采用动静分离策略:

  • 静态资源:全部托管至CDN,利用其全球节点加速。
  • 动态API:直接指向VPS,或仅通过国内CDN进行线路优化,避免跨国回源带来的高延迟。

地域覆盖与节点分布

用户的地理位置决定了CDN选型的关键,如果你的目标用户主要集中在中国大陆,必须选择具备ICP备案资质的国内CDN服务商,并配合VPS的备案流程,若用户分布在全球各地,则应选择国际CDN厂商,如Cloudflare、Akamai或AWS CloudFront,它们在全球拥有更多的边缘节点。

VPS用的CDN是什么?VPS服务器配置CDN加速教程

值得注意的是,国内CDN对源站的稳定性要求极高,且回源带宽成本较高,而国际CDN虽然节点丰富,但在中国大陆地区的访问体验可能受限于国际出口带宽的拥堵情况,对于面向国内用户的业务,往往需要采用“国内CDN+海外VPS”或“国内CDN+国内VPS”的混合架构,这需要更精细的网络规划。

配置实操与常见误区规避

正确配置VPS与CDN的连接是发挥其效能的关键,许多用户在实际操作中遇到了缓存不更新、回源失败或SSL证书错误等问题,这通常源于配置细节的疏忽。

DNS解析与CNAME设置

配置CDN的第一步是修改DNS解析记录,你需要在域名管理后台,将域名的A记录删除或注释,并添加一条CNAME记录,指向CDN厂商提供的域名,将www.example.com指向example.com.cdn.cloudflare.net

在设置CNAME时,需注意以下几点:

  • 根域名处理:部分CDN厂商不支持根域名(如example.com)的CNAME记录,此时需使用别名记录(ALIAS)或FLAT CNAME。
  • TTL值设置:在切换初期,建议将TTL值设低(如300秒),以便快速生效,待稳定后,可适当调高以减轻DNS查询压力。

源站配置与回源规则

在VPS端,你需要确保Web服务器(如Nginx、Apache)能够正确识别来自CDN的请求,CDN会在HTTP请求头中添加X-Forwarded-ForX-Real-IP字段,用于传递用户的真实IP。

为了避免CDN节点IP被误判为攻击源,建议在VPS的防火墙或Web服务器配置中,信任CDN的回源IP段,在Nginx中配置:

set_real_ip_from CDN_IP_RANGE;
real_ip_header X-Forwarded-For;
real_ip_recursive on;

还需注意SSL/TLS证书的部署,你可以选择在CDN端部署证书,实现CDN到用户的加密传输;而VPS与CDN之间的回源链路可以选择HTTP或HTTPS,若选择HTTPS回源,需在VPS上安装有效的SSL证书,并确保CDN厂商支持SNI(服务器名称指示)以支持多域名共享IP。

VPS用的CDN是什么?VPS服务器配置CDN加速教程

缓存策略与更新机制

缓存命中率直接影响加速效果,合理的缓存策略应基于资源类型进行差异化设置,对于长期不变的资源(如版本号固定的JS/CSS),可设置较长的缓存时间(如一年);对于频繁更新的内容(如首页HTML),应设置较短的缓存时间或禁用缓存。
更新时,为避免用户访问到旧版本,可采用以下方法强制刷新缓存:

  • URL刷新:通过CDN控制台主动刷新指定URL的缓存。
  • 目录刷新:刷新整个目录下的缓存,适用于批量更新场景。
  • 版本号控制:在文件名中加入哈希值或版本号,生成新URL,从而绕过缓存。

常见问题解答

VPS使用CDN后网站打开速度变慢怎么办?

这通常是由于CDN节点选择不当或回源链路拥堵导致的,检查CDN控制台中的监控数据,确认是否命中了距离用户较远的节点,测试VPS到CDN源站的回源延迟,若延迟过高,考虑更换CDN厂商或优化VPS的网络线路,检查是否错误地将动态请求也进行了缓存,导致数据不一致或回源失败。

CDN会隐藏VPS的IP吗?源站IP泄露风险如何防范?

CDN确实能隐藏源站IP,但前提是配置正确,如果用户通过其他未接入CDN的子域名直接访问VPS,或者通过历史DNS记录、搜索引擎快照等方式获取到VPS IP,源站仍可能暴露,防范措施包括:确保所有流量均通过CDN域名访问,配置VPS防火墙仅允许CDN回源IP段访问,并定期扫描网络以发现潜在的IP泄露点。

国内VPS搭配CDN需要备案吗?

是的,根据中国法律法规,若VPS位于中国大陆境内,且域名解析指向国内CDN节点,必须进行ICP备案,未备案的域名无法接入国内CDN服务,若VPS位于海外,则无需备案,但需注意国内用户访问海外VPS可能存在的高延迟和不稳定性问题。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/352645.html

(0)
上一篇 2026年6月7日 07:56
下一篇 2026年6月7日 07:58

相关推荐

  • 大模型App最新排名有哪些?深度对比差距大吗?

    当前大模型App市场格局已从单纯的“参数竞赛”转向“场景落地与用户体验”的深度比拼,最新排名显示,头部应用在核心推理能力、多模态交互及垂直场景解决力上已拉开显著差距,用户选择成本正在急剧上升,大模型App市场现状:头部效应固化,梯队分化明显根据最新行业数据监测,大模型App活跃用户数呈现高度集中的态势,第一梯队……

    2026年3月13日
    15000
  • 深度了解能源分析用大模型后,能源分析大模型怎么选?

    能源分析用大模型正在重塑能源行业的决策逻辑,其核心价值在于将海量、异构的能源数据转化为可执行的洞察,而非仅仅提供数据可视化,通过深度整合物理机理与数据驱动算法,大模型能够实现从被动监测到主动预测的跨越,显著提升能源系统的安全性、经济性与环保性, 企业若能掌握大模型的应用逻辑,将直接获得降本增效的竞争壁垒, 核心……

    2026年3月29日
    9100
  • ai大模型班牌真的好用吗?从业者揭秘真实内幕

    AI大模型班牌并非传统电子班牌的简单升级,而是教育信息化赛道中一场“戴着镣铐跳舞”的技术革命,作为深耕行业多年的从业者,必须抛出一个冷峻的核心结论:目前市面上90%所谓的“AI大模型班牌”,本质上仍是传统安卓屏的换皮产品,真正的价值不在于硬件堆料,而在于能否解决“数据孤岛”与“隐私安全”这两大死穴, 学校如果盲……

    2026年3月25日
    7100
  • 国内图像识别领军企业有哪些?哪家技术最强?

    国内图像识别技术正处于从“感知智能”向“认知智能”跨越的关键转折点,核心驱动力已从单纯的算法比拼转向垂直行业的深度落地与全栈式解决方案的交付,当前,国内图像识别领军企业不再满足于仅在通用数据集上刷榜,而是致力于解决复杂场景下的长尾问题,推动AI技术从实验室走向生产线、医院与城市交通,这一转变标志着行业竞争壁垒的……

    2026年2月21日
    15000
  • CDN如何防域名劫持?cdn防劫持设置教程

    CDN防域名劫持的核心在于通过边缘节点缓存与源站鉴权的双重机制,阻断非法流量重定向,确保用户访问路径的唯一性与安全性,域名劫持是网站运营中令人头疼的安全隐患,它像是一个隐形的路障,悄无声息地将你的访客引向充满广告甚至恶意软件的歧路,对于站长而言,这不仅是流量的流失,更是品牌信誉的崩塌,在2026年的网络环境中……

    2026年6月4日
    1700
  • 华为cv大模型股票股票怎么选?华为cv概念股有哪些龙头

    选择华为CV大模型相关股票,核心逻辑在于“技术落地确定性”与“产业链不可替代性”,投资者不应盲目追逐概念炒作,而应聚焦于那些真正具备高壁垒技术、深度绑定华为生态、且业绩已有兑现路径的细分领域龙头,简而言之,选股策略应遵循“基础设施先行,应用场景为王,软硬结合为胜”的规律,优先关注算力底座与关键零部件供应商,随后……

    2026年4月8日
    6700
  • 服务器地址如何登录

    服务器地址如何登录?最核心的方法是使用特定的协议客户端(如SSH客户端、远程桌面连接)或云服务商提供的控制台,通过正确的IP地址/域名、端口、用户名和认证信息(密码或密钥)进行连接, 成功登录服务器的关键在于掌握正确的连接工具、必要的访问凭证以及对网络配置(如防火墙规则)的理解,下面将详细阐述登录服务器的不同方……

    2026年2月5日
    15200
  • CDN绑定的是什么?CDN绑定域名需要备案吗

    CDN绑定的核心对象是域名,通过将特定域名解析指向CDN服务商提供的CNAME地址,实现静态资源或动态流量的全球加速分发,很多人第一次接触CDN时,容易把它和服务器IP地址直接绑定,这是一个常见的认知误区,CDN并不直接“拥有”你的服务器,而是通过DNS解析机制,在用户访问你网站时,智能地将请求引导至离用户最近……

    2026年5月25日
    2600
  • 服务器在哪里查看?揭秘服务器位置查询全攻略与技巧!

    服务器在哪里查看?答案是:您可以通过多种专业工具和方法来查看服务器的物理位置或逻辑位置,包括使用命令行工具(如ping和traceroute)、服务器控制面板(如cPanel或Plesk)、第三方IP查找服务(如IPinfo或WhatIsMyIP),以及检查服务器日志或配置文件,这些方法帮助您确定服务器的地理位……

    2026年2月5日
    13030
  • cdn drag.js是什么,cdn加速原理

    CDN Drag.js 并非官方标准库,而是指代基于 CDN 加速技术实现的拖拽交互组件或特定开源库(如 Sortable.js 的 CDN 部署),其核心价值在于通过静态资源加速与轻量级 DOM 操作,显著提升前端列表拖拽、文件上传等交互场景下的性能与用户体验,2026年主流方案已全面转向基于 Web Wor……

    2026年5月28日
    2100

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注